The 2023 Château Minuty Rosé et Or is a refined, classic expression of Provence rosé. Drawn from Minuty’s prime coastal vineyards overlooking the Gulf of Saint‑Tropez, the wine is led by Grenache, with a touch of Tibouren contributing aromatic nuance and coastal freshness.

Pale and luminous in the glass, it shows notes of white peach, wild strawberry, and citrus, with a subtle saline edge. The palate is dry and finely textured, combining crisp acidity with a smooth, polished feel and long, refreshing finish.

Rosé et Or is Minuty’s flagship cuvée and a benchmark for the region - perfect with seafood, Mediterranean dishes, or warm‑weather drinking on its own.

Château Minuty

Château Minuty is a well‑known estate in Provence, located on the Saint‑Tropez peninsula close to the Mediterranean. The château dates back to the 18th century and has been owned by the Matton‑Farnet family since 1936. It was named a Cru Classé in 1955, one of a small group of estates to receive that designation.
